Good Luck Darron
Darron Gibson has agreed a four and a half year deal with Everton today. His contract was due to expire in the summer and the club were not interested in offering him a new deal.
Gibson had been desperate to make a go of his Manchester United career and has waited until he is 24-years-old to make the move on after failing to hold down a regular place in the team.
